Celtic chairman Reid leaves door open for Man City outcast Bellamy

Celtic chairman John Reid refuses to rule out signing Manchester City rebel Craig Bellamy.

A host of clubs are chasing the 31-year-old's signature and it seems that Championship outfit Cardiff are in pole position to land him on loan.

Celtic remain in the hunt following the news that striker Gary Hooper is on the sidelines and Reid insists no deal the club is chasing is dead.

"I'm not going to comment about individual players but there is nobody that we are looking at that is dead in the water," explained Reid.
